Batman: Damned Archives

Launched in 2018 as a 3-issue mini-series by writer Brian Azzarello and artist Lee Bermejo, Batman: Damned immediately became one of the most important Batman comic books of the 21st century, largely because it featured the first (and last) appearance of the Batpenis when Bruce Wayne appeared fully nude in several panels in the first issue. Batman's nudity sparked an internet sensation which resulted in hundreds of clickbait articles, also sending the book rocketing up the sales charts and, eventually, causing Warner Bros to rethink its entire publishing strategy. The plot of Batman: Damned sees an alternate-universe Batman team up with John Constantine to investigate the death of The Joker.
